> > Koen bumped the opkg SRCREV a couple of days ago. One of the recent
> > opkg changes was to return an error in some erroneous cases which were
> > incorrectly ignored previously (check_data_file_clashes errors are one
> > of these cases).
> >
> > Its possible that this problem was there beforehand and its only now
> > being caught because of less dumb error checking. Sorry, I don't know
> > what is causing the issue - you probably need to look at the
> > dependency graph to see why both opkg and opkg-nogpg-nocurl packages
> > are being built and installed.
> >
> > -Graham
> >
> 
> PS: pushing my opkg cleanup patch would probably fix this with no
> further need to investigate...

I have your patch in my local branch and it's not enough (one has to
remove already staged opkg-nogpg(-nocurl) first).
